can not launch any window manager after system crash
B Thomas
thomas.1037 at osu.edu
Tue Aug 14 00:31:45 PDT 2007
Hi,
As suggested by Bob I saved the strace output (listed below).
All I can tell is xinit segfaults immediately after accessing
.Xauthority. But am not sure why there are so many failed
library access . I did run ldconfig on seeing this but
it made no difference.
~/.Xauthority exists. It is an empty file, that is owned by me
(bt) and its permissions are
-rw------- 1 bt bt 0 2007-08-14 03:13 .Xauthority
Any suggestions on how I can go about identifying which is
the file that got corrupted by the hard boot ? What does
one do in case of a complete Xserver/system freeze/lockup ?
regards
thomas
------------------ STRACE OUTPUT ----------------------------
execve("/usr/bin/xinit", ["xinit", "/home/bt/.xinitrc", "--", "/etc/X11/xinit/xserverrc", "-auth", "/home/bt/.serverauth.23251"], [/* 30 vars */]) = 0
access("/etc/ld.so.nohwcap", F_OK) = -1 ENOENT (No such file or directory)
access("/etc/ld.so.preload", R_OK) = -1 ENOENT (No such file or directory)
open("tls/i686/cmov/libX11.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("tls/i686/libX11.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("tls/cmov/libX11.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("tls/libX11.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("i686/cmov/libX11.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("i686/libX11.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("cmov/libX11.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("libX11.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("/home/bt/lib/tls/i686/cmov/libX11.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
stat64("/home/bt/lib/tls/i686/cmov", 0xbfdbce38) = -1 ENOENT (No such file or directory)
open("/home/bt/lib/tls/i686/libX11.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
stat64("/home/bt/lib/tls/i686", 0xbfdbce38) = -1 ENOENT (No such file or directory)
open("/home/bt/lib/tls/cmov/libX11.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
stat64("/home/bt/lib/tls/cmov", 0xbfdbce38) = -1 ENOENT (No such file or directory)
open("/home/bt/lib/tls/libX11.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
stat64("/home/bt/lib/tls", 0xbfdbce38) = -1 ENOENT (No such file or directory)
open("/home/bt/lib/i686/cmov/libX11.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
stat64("/home/bt/lib/i686/cmov", 0xbfdbce38) = -1 ENOENT (No such file or directory)
open("/home/bt/lib/i686/libX11.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
stat64("/home/bt/lib/i686", 0xbfdbce38) = -1 ENOENT (No such file or directory)
open("/home/bt/lib/cmov/libX11.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
stat64("/home/bt/lib/cmov", 0xbfdbce38) = -1 ENOENT (No such file or directory)
open("/home/bt/lib/libX11.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
stat64("/home/bt/lib", 0xbfdbce38) = -1 ENOENT (No such file or directory)
open("/etc/ld.so.cache", O_RDONLY) = 3
access("/etc/ld.so.nohwcap", F_OK) = -1 ENOENT (No such file or directory)
open("/usr/lib/libX11.so.6", O_RDONLY) = 3
open("tls/i686/cmov/libc.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("tls/i686/libc.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("tls/cmov/libc.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("tls/libc.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("i686/cmov/libc.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("i686/libc.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("cmov/libc.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("libc.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
access("/etc/ld.so.nohwcap", F_OK) = -1 ENOENT (No such file or directory)
open("/lib/tls/i686/cmov/libc.so.6", O_RDONLY) = 3
open("tls/i686/cmov/libXau.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("tls/i686/libXau.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("tls/cmov/libXau.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("tls/libXau.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("i686/cmov/libXau.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("i686/libXau.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("cmov/libXau.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("libXau.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
access("/etc/ld.so.nohwcap", F_OK) = -1 ENOENT (No such file or directory)
open("/usr/lib/libXau.so.6", O_RDONLY) = 3
open("tls/i686/cmov/libXdmcp.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("tls/i686/libXdmcp.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("tls/cmov/libXdmcp.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("tls/libXdmcp.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("i686/cmov/libXdmcp.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("i686/libXdmcp.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("cmov/libXdmcp.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
open("libXdmcp.so.6", O_RDONLY) = -1 ENOENT (No such file or directory)
access("/etc/ld.so.nohwcap", F_OK) = -1 ENOENT (No such file or directory)
open("/usr/lib/libXdmcp.so.6", O_RDONLY) = 3
open("tls/i686/cmov/libdl.so.2", O_RDONLY) = -1 ENOENT (No such file or directory)
open("tls/i686/libdl.so.2", O_RDONLY) = -1 ENOENT (No such file or directory)
open("tls/cmov/libdl.so.2", O_RDONLY) = -1 ENOENT (No such file or directory)
open("tls/libdl.so.2", O_RDONLY) = -1 ENOENT (No such file or directory)
open("i686/cmov/libdl.so.2", O_RDONLY) = -1 ENOENT (No such file or directory)
open("i686/libdl.so.2", O_RDONLY) = -1 ENOENT (No such file or directory)
open("cmov/libdl.so.2", O_RDONLY) = -1 ENOENT (No such file or directory)
open("libdl.so.2", O_RDONLY) = -1 ENOENT (No such file or directory)
access("/etc/ld.so.nohwcap", F_OK) = -1 ENOENT (No such file or directory)
open("/lib/tls/i686/cmov/libdl.so.2", O_RDONLY) = 3
--- SIGUSR1 (User defined signal 1) @ 0 (0) ---
access("/home/bt/.Xauthority", R_OK) = 0
open("/home/bt/.Xauthority", O_RDONLY) = 4
--- SIGSEGV (Segmentation fault) @ 0 (0) ---
+++ killed by SIGSEGV +++
--------------------------------------------------------------------------------
xserver was killed by me.
More information about the xorg
mailing list